WHP-TV, CBS/MyNetworkTV/CW television affiliate in Harrisburg, Pennsylvania, United States
WHP-TV is a television station in Harrisburg, Pennsylvania that broadcasts on channel 21 from a building on North Sixth Street. The station produces daily local news, weather forecasts, and reports about community events and regional developments.
The station began broadcasting on July 4, 1953 and initially transmitted on a larger channel with lower picture quality. Over the years it switched to a smaller channel and upgraded equipment to high-definition standards, providing clearer images to viewers.
The station is available on channel 21 with an antenna, but also through cable, satellite, and online streaming. Local news and weather alerts air during regular broadcast hours, with expanded coverage during emergencies or severe weather events.
The station operates several specialized digital channels including one for national news, one for crime coverage, and one for children's programming. This allows it to serve different interests and age groups throughout the region.
